We are seeking a regulatory scientist to assess the environmental hazard and risk of industrial and consumer chemicals under UK REACH and CLP Regulations. Working within our Chemicals Assessment Unit (CAU), a team of science specialists, you will:

1. Evaluate the reliability and relevance of ecotoxicity and environmental fate data and safety assessments in chemical dossiers and reports, identifying key regulatory endpoints.
2. Summarize and present endpoints from environmental effects studies, fate data, and modeled estimates.
3. Describe test methods used in studies, highlighting data limitations and uncertainties.
4. Use data to determine appropriate environmental classifications under CLP and assess compliance with UK REACH registration standards.
5. Conduct quality assurance reviews and provide alternative interpretations when necessary.
6. Contribute to setting priorities and identify areas for further research.
7. Support test guideline development and initiatives to replace animal testing methods.
8. Work within defined timescales to deliver high-quality outputs on time and within budget.
9. Build collaborative relationships and consult with colleagues across teams and government bodies.

Responding to incidents is a core part of our work. You will be expected to participate in incident response roles and provide business continuity support as needed. Training will be provided, and additional payments may apply.

The Team:

The Chemicals Assessment Unit is part of the Research division within the Chief Scientist’s Group. Our dispersed team operates from various hub locations. We provide scientific support to HSE and UK government agencies on environmental issues related to UK REACH, CLP, and POPs regulations. Our work involves assessing chemical hazards and exposures, proposing risk management actions, and collaborating with international partners.
